The year 1996 brought with it three important events in the life of the emo/hardcore band called Split Lip. Early that year, the five members of Split Lip decided it was time for a name change. The band had released its second album – Fate’s Got a Driver – in the summer of 1995. Their five-year journey was referenced in the song, “Five-Year Diary,” which was subtitled “Chamberlain.” The song immediately became a favorite among fans. Chamberlain also seemed to be exactly the kind of ambiguous moniker that would not confine the band to a particular musical genre as the name Split Lip had done. And so, Split Lip stepped into the pages of music history, and Chamberlain emerged. The season was about to change. |
